Rhodiola Rosea extract is a concentrated preparation derived from the dried roots and rhizomes of Rhodiola rosea L., a perennial flowering plant that thrives in cold, high-altitude regions of Europe and Asia. The harsh growing conditions of its native habitat — rocky mountain slopes at 1,500–4,500 meters elevation — are believed to contribute to the plant's rich phytochemical profile.
| Item | Details |
|---|---|
| Latin Name | Rhodiola rosea L. |
| Family | Crassulaceae (Stonecrop family) |
| Common Names | Golden Root, Arctic Root, Rose Root |
| Main Growing Regions | Siberia, Altai Mountains, Xinjiang (China), Scandinavia, Caucasus |
| Extraction Part | Dried roots and rhizomes |
| Appearance | Light brown to yellowish-brown fine powder |
| Odor | Characteristic rose-like aroma (hence "rosea") |
| Compound | Role | Significance |
|---|---|---|
| Rosavins (rosavin, rosarin, rosiridin) | Phenylpropanoid glycosides | Unique to R. rosea; primary markers for standardization and quality control |
| Salidroside (rhodioloside) | Phenylethanoid glycoside | Key bioactive compound; adaptogenic and neuroprotective activity |
| Tyrosol | Phenolic antioxidant | Free radical scavenging; cardiovascular support |
| Gallic Acid | Phenolic acid | Anti-inflammatory, antimicrobial properties |
| Specification | Standard |
|---|---|
| Rosavins | 1.0%, 3.0% (HPLC) |
| Salidroside | 0.5%, 1.0%, 3.0% (HPLC) |
| Combined (Rosavins + Salidroside) | 3%+ / 5%+ |
| Loss on Drying | ≤5.0% |
| Ash Content | ≤5.0% |
| Heavy Metals | ≤10 ppm |
| Pesticide Residues | Compliant with EU/US pharmacopoeia limits |
| Microbiological | Total plate count <10,000 CFU/g; E. coli negative; Salmonella negative |
Sustainable Wild-Harvesting: Rhodiola roots are carefully harvested from high-altitude wild populations or cultivated sources in the Altai Mountains and Xinjiang regions, with strict adherence to sustainable collection practices.
Cleaning & Drying: Raw roots are thoroughly cleaned and dried at controlled temperatures (≤50°C) to preserve thermolabile glycosides.
Extraction: Ethanol-water extraction under optimized temperature and time parameters to maximize rosavin and salidroside yield.
Purification: Multi-stage membrane filtration and concentration to remove impurities while retaining active compounds.
Spray Drying: Final powder production under GMP-compliant conditions with maltodextrin as carrier.
Quality Testing: HPLC analysis for rosavins and salidroside quantification, heavy metals screening, pesticide residue testing, and microbiological analysis.

Rhodiola Rosea's most celebrated property is its ability to enhance the body's non-specific resistance to stress. The mechanism centers on modulation of the hypothalamic-pituitary-adrenal (HPA) axis:
Cortisol Regulation: Clinical studies demonstrate that Rhodiola supplementation significantly reduces cortisol levels during acute stress exposure. A randomized, double-blind, placebo-controlled study by Olsson et al. (2009) found that participants receiving Rhodiola extract (576 mg/day) reported significantly lower stress scores and improved stress-coping capacity compared to placebo (Phytomedicine, 16: 307–315).
Heat Shock Protein Induction: Salidroside upregulates HSP70 expression, enhancing cellular stress tolerance and protein stability under adverse conditions (PubMed: 23415674).
Neurotransmitter Modulation: Rosavins and salidroside inhibit monoamine oxidase (MAO-A and MAO-B) enzymes, increasing synaptic levels of serotonin, dopamine, and norepinephrine — neurotransmitters critical for mood, focus, and motivation (PubMed: 15704916).
Clinical Evidence: A study of 60 physicians on night duty found that Rhodiola extract (170 mg/day of standardized extract) significantly reduced mental fatigue and improved work performance, with measurable improvements in complex cognitive tasks (PubMed: 15004787).
Neuroprotection: Salidroside protects neurons against oxidative damage and beta-amyloid-induced toxicity, showing potential relevance for age-related cognitive decline (PubMed: 24853726).
ATP Production Enhancement: Rhodiola promotes mitochondrial efficiency and ATP synthesis during exercise, improving energy metabolism in muscle tissue.
Lactic Acid Clearance: Studies show reduced blood lactate levels and faster recovery post-exercise in athletes supplemented with Rhodiola extract.
Clinical Trial: A randomized, double-blind study of recreational athletes demonstrated that Rhodiola supplementation (200 mg twice daily for 4 weeks) significantly increased time to exhaustion during cycling exercise and improved VO2 max parameters (PubMed: 20145877).
Free Radical Scavenging: Both rosavins and salidroside exhibit potent antioxidant activity, scavenging hydroxyl radicals, superoxide anions, and DPPH radicals.
NF-κB Pathway Inhibition: Salidroside suppresses NF-κB activation, reducing the expression of pro-inflammatory cytokines (TNF-α, IL-6, IL-1β) and COX-2 (PubMed: 25562915).
Rhodiola Rosea has demonstrated efficacy in mild to moderate depression. A randomized controlled trial by Mao et al. (2015) found that Rhodiola extract produced clinically significant improvements in depression scores with fewer side effects than conventional SSRIs (Phytomedicine, 22: 763–768).
Capsules & Tablets: Standardized Rhodiola extract (3% rosavins / 1% salidroside) is the gold standard for adaptogenic supplements, typically dosed at 200–600 mg/day.
Liquid Extracts & Tinctures: Used in herbal liquid formulations for rapid absorption.
Stress & Sleep Formulations: Combined with Ashwagandha, L-Theanine, and Magnesium for comprehensive stress management products.
Pre-Workout Supplements: Added to pre-training formulas for enhanced endurance and delayed fatigue onset.
Recovery Formulations: Combined with BCAAs and electrolytes for post-exercise recovery.
Energy Drinks: Water-soluble Rhodiola extracts are incorporated into functional beverages targeting mental alertness and physical stamina.
Energy Bars & Snacks: Microencapsulated Rhodiola extract added to health bars and functional snacks.
Adaptogenic Beverages: Growing consumer interest in "calm energy" drinks featuring Rhodiola alongside other adaptogens.
Anti-Aging Skincare: Salidroside's antioxidant and anti-glycation properties make it valuable in premium anti-aging formulations.
Skin Barrier Support: Rhodiola extract helps protect skin cells against UV-induced oxidative damage and environmental stressors.
Scalp & Hair Care: Anti-inflammatory properties support scalp health in targeted hair care products.
Performance Animal Feed: Incorporated into feed formulations for racing pigeons, competition horses, and working dogs to enhance stamina and stress resilience.
Poultry Production: Studies show improved feed conversion ratios and reduced stress markers in broiler chickens supplemented with Rhodiola extract.
True Rhodiola rosea L. extract should be distinguished from related species such as Rhodiola crenulata (Hongjingtian), which has a different phytochemical profile. Quality suppliers verify species identity through DNA barcoding and HPLC fingerprinting.
The rosavin and salidroside content must be accurately quantified using validated HPLC methods. Beware of suppliers who report "10:1 extract ratio" without specifying active compound percentages — this provides no guarantee of potency.
Rhodiola rosea is listed in CITES Appendix II due to overharvesting in some regions. Responsible sourcing from cultivated populations or certified sustainable wild-harvest programs is increasingly important for brand-conscious buyers.
Reputable suppliers provide:
HPLC test reports from independent laboratories
Heavy metals analysis (Pb, As, Cd, Hg)
Pesticide residue screening (EU multi-residue method)
Microbiological testing (total plate count, yeast/mold, E. coli, Salmonella)
Organic certification (Ecocert, USDA Organic) where applicable
Advanced extraction methods — including ultrasonic-assisted extraction and membrane concentration — improve active compound recovery while minimizing solvent use and thermal degradation.
